Welcome to a groundbreaking episode of Heroes of Hybrid Work! Today, we embark on something that no one has done before. What once seemed like science fiction is here. In this exclusive AI Insider episode, I’m thrilled to welcome Ameca—the world’s most advanced humanoid robot.
Currently living at The National Robotarium in Edinburgh and crafted by Engineered Arts as a bridge between humans and technology, Ameca embodies the next frontier of AI. Her design goes beyond data processing—she listens, understands, and emulates empathy. She’s here to show how artificial intelligence can transform how we interact, collaborate, and work together in the modern workplace.
